Howard Gardner’s Model of Multiple Intelligences

prompts us to ask: How is this child intelligent? He identified eight different types of intelligence which guide the way students learn:

  • Verbal-Linguistic Intelligence (Word Smart)
  • Logical-Mathematical Intelligence (Maths Smart)
  • Spatial Intelligence (Picture Smart)
  • Musical Intelligence (Music Smart)
  • Bodily-Kinesthetic Intelligence (Body Smart)
  • Naturalistic-Environmentalist Intelligence (Nature Smart)
  • Interpersonal Intelligence (People Smart)
  • Intrapersonal Intelligence (Self-Smart)
  • (He later went on to identify Existential Intelligence – Life Smart, and Pedagogical Intelligence -Teacher Smart)

Lesson 1: Outline the student’s learning goals

Explain to the students that they are going to learn about Howard Gardner’s Model of Multiple Intelligences and that you want them to achieve learning goals on completion of the project. Write the goals on a poster and discuss them with your students. Take a digital photo of the poster to use during the assessment.

Student learning goals – you will be able to:

  • Identify different intelligences and what they mean. Name eight different intelligences you have
  • Communicate ideas clearly through a project to demonstrate your talents and interests
  • Use your success skills more effectively.

Tip: Video parts of lesson 1, especially discussion of the learning goals, to use as part-assessment and reflection on completion of the project.

What do you know about the Multiple Intelligences? How are you smart?

  • Ask children what they know about multiple intelligences. Teach key language and vocabulary as necessary, depending on level.
  • Ask, “What does it mean be intelligent?” (They will probably say, good grades, be good at maths, English, reading, writing, computers...)
  • Tell them being intelligent or smart (get the younger children to repeat the word smart several times) isn’t only about getting good grades. Ask them to think of more ways to be smart.
  • Elicit the eight ways to be smart according to Gardner. (You may need to mime). E.g. mime playing the piano or clap a rhythm to elicit Music Smart.
  • Discuss what the different intelligences mean. (E.g. Word Smart (Linguistic Intelligence): you like reading, writing or speaking, you are probably good at languages…)
  • Teach career vocabulary associated with the different intelligences. (E.g. Word Smart: journalist, teacher, lawyer, editor, TV announcer, web editor.)

Lesson 2: Find out your smarts quiz

Tell students they are going to do a quiz to discover how they are smart. Model each stage of the activity and do the quiz with them to find out about your own strengths. Give each student a piece of paper.

  • Take your paper and show the students how to fold it into eight sections, then unfold it and draw lines along the folds to make a grid.
  • Write the different smarts in each section. (Use small handwriting to leave room to illustrate each smart with a picture).
  • Give a picture dictation to illustrate each smart. Here are some examples:

Word Smart:Draw a dictionary and children reading, writing and speaking.

Logic/Number Smart: Draw sums on a computer, a scientist with test tube.

Music Smart: Draw children singing and playing musical instruments.

Body Smart: Draw children playing a sport, dancing or cooking.

Nature Smart:Draw trees, animals, insects, child watering a plant.

Spatial/Picture Smart: Draw children drawing, painting or taking photos and a pilot in a plane.

People Smart:Draw a child helping or leading a group or a group of children holding hands.

Self-Smart: Draw children keeping a journal, researching on a computer, or meditating.

Encourage students to order their smarts from 1-8. For example, if you love music, write number 1 in the Music Smart section and continue to 8 in order of preference. (You may wish to model this first and order your smarts from 1-8 and then encourage the children to order their smarts.)

After the quiz

  • Encourage students to compare and discuss their results. Collect the papers and make notes about each student’s results. This will help you reach all your students when planning activities.
  • Explain that we have all the intelligences in different degrees and that all of the intelligences are equal (no intelligence is better than another). Also point out that it is important to know our strengths in order to help in all subjects. (E.g. a music smart student who finds maths challenging may want to sing multiplication tables). Remind students that we usually use several intelligences to do something and we can explore and develop all our smarts.

Tip: Video lesson 2 to use as part of assessment.

Lesson 3: Beginning the project

Encourage the students to create a project for enjoyment. Explain that you want them to collaborate in groups that share the same smarts and interests and using their creativity you want them come up with an interesting topic to explore. (Remind students to concentrate on developing their success skills when they are working with others and mention that you will also be monitoring this as part of the assessment).

Organize the students into groups of no more than five students in each. Give students time to brainstorm in their groups and come up with the best topic for the project, using their critical thinking skills. (E.g. Picture Smart students may decide to create a project about a famous artist, such as Salvador Dali).

You may wish to give each student a (Know, Want-to-know, and Learned) to complete during the project process, asking questions such as: What do you know? What do you want to know? What have you learned?

Lesson 4: Planning the project

Inform students about the timing of the project. Encourage each group to make a project mind map, which will encourage them to be more creative and organized.

Remind all the groups to keep the following questions in mind:

  • What are you going to do/make? (Presentation, PowerPoint, website, video, posters.)
  • How will you research it? (Internet, tech tools, library.)
  • How will you delegate responsibilities?
  • How will you check that your audience has understood the message of your project? What questions will you ask?

Decide on how many lessons are needed to prepare the project and how much will be done in school or at home, depending on the age groups and timing.

Encourage the students to share their work with the rest of the class (or in assembly.)

Tip: Video the different groups sharing their work.

Can assessment also be fun and engaging?

Yes, it can; here are some tips and suggestions.

  • Show the videos you have recorded and ask the students to compare and contrast their knowledge in Lesson 1 and how it developed over the lessons. Encourage them to observe and comment on their success skills.
  • Display the photo of the Student Learning Goals poster from Lesson 1. Get the students to self-assess and decide whether they have achieved the goals that were set in Lesson 1. (You may wish to give the students three small pieces of colored paper: red to represent I understand quite well, orange to represent I understand well and green to represent I understand very well). Ask: Can you identify the different intelligences and say what they mean? Encourage the students to hold up a colored piece of paper according to their understanding. (Make a mental note of all red pieces of paper to be ready to give extra help to those students). Check understanding by getting several students to answer the question.
  • Get the children to reflect on the learning experience. What have they learned about the different intelligences? How can they develop weaker points using their strengths to help them? Can they use all eight intelligences inside and outside school? Did they manage to get along well with their classmates? Did they communicate the message of their project so that the audience understood?
  • Give individual feedback to each student. E.g. congratulate them on their attitude and effort or identify areas for improvement: “You managed to use vocabulary and language effectively when you shared your project, we understood your message perfectly.” Or “You need to work on being more collaborative.” “You weren’t on task during the project.” “How do you think you can improve that?”
  • Ask students to give you feedback on the activities they enjoyed. Get them to draw happy and sad face cards. Go through all the activities and get the students to show a happy or sad face according to whether or not they liked the activity. E.g. say “Did you like the ‘Find out your smarts’ quiz?” and ask them to hold up the happy or sad face depending on whether they liked the activity or not.

Create fun lessons to engage all your students keeping this model in mind: traditional activities such as short fun activities and games + Howard Gardner’s model of Multiple Intelligences + PBL (Project Based Learning) + success skills + meaningful assessment. Enjoy the results with your students.

    Computer-based testing: a closer look

    A common issue is that people have different ideas of what these tests entail. Computers can fulfill several essential roles in the testing process, but these often go unacknowledged. For example, a variety of test questions are needed to administer an exam, along with relevant data, and computers are used to store both the questions and the data. When it comes to creating randomized exams, computer software is used to select the exam questions, based on this data.

    Computers can make complex calculations far more quickly and accurately than humans. This means that processes that previously took a long time are completed in days, rather than weeks.

    Artificial intelligence (AI) technology is now capable of grading exam papers, for example. This means a shorter wait for exam results. In , candidates receive their results in an average of two days rather than waiting weeks for an examiner to mark their paper by hand.

    The benefits for students and teachers

    People take exams to prove their skills and abilities. Depending on their goals, the right result can open the door to many new opportunities, whether that is simply moving on to the next stage of a course, or something as life-changing as allowing you to take up your place on a university course in another country.

    A qualification can act as a passport to a better career or an enhanced education, and for that reason, it’s important that both students and teachers can have faith in their results.

    Computer programs have no inherent bias, which means that candidates can be confident that they will all be treated the same, regardless of their background, appearance or accent. , just one of app’s computer-based exams, offers students the chance to score additional points on the exam with innovative integrated test items.

    This integration means that the results are a far more accurate depiction of the candidate’s abilities and provide a truer reflection of their linguistic prowess.

    More than questions on a screen

    It’s not as easy as simply transferring the questions onto a computer screen. All that does is remove the need for pen and paper; this is a missed opportunity to harness the precision and speed of a computer, as well as its learning potential.

    Tests that have been fully digitized, such as PTE Academic, benefit from that automation; eliminating examiner bias, making the test fairer and calculating the results more quickly. Automated testing builds on the technological tradition of opening doors for the future – not closing them.

    How technology enhances language testing

    The development of automated testing technologies doesn’t merely make the examination process quicker and more accurate – it also gives us the chance to innovate. Speaking assessments are an excellent example of this.

    Previously, this part of a language exam involved an interview, led by an examiner, who asked questions and elicited answers. But now that we have the technological capability, using a computer offers students the chance to be tested on a much wider range of speaking skills, without worrying about the inherent bias of the examiner.

    Indeed, the use of a computer-based system facilitates integrated skills testing. Traditionally, language exams had separate papers focusing on the four skills of reading, listening, speaking and writing. But the more modern concept of language testing aims to assess these linguistic skills used together, just as they are in real-life situations.

    Afterwards, the various scores are categorized to allow learners an insight into their strengths and weaknesses, which helps both students and teachers identify areas which need improvement. This useful feedback is only possible because of the accuracy and detail of automated exam grading.

    What motivates students?

    Students are incentivized in different ways, through internal (intrinsic) and external (extrinsic) motivation. Internal motivation is when someone takes an exam for their own satisfaction or interest; without immediate external reward. External motivation is driven by other factors such as the need to graduate or get to a particular level for career advancement. External motivation may also come from others, such as parents and teachers, encouraging students to attain a particular level in a subject or a qualification.

    The important thing to recognize is that students should identify their intention for learning English. This will then enable them to determine short- and long-term goals that will drive both internal and external motivation. For example, a student might say; ‘I like learning English because I love reading books about Harry Potter and also English will be useful in my future life so I can meet and learn from people from different countries’. Recognizing and acknowledging reasons for learning with help reinforce the motivations for learning.

    How can we promote an environment that is engaging and motivating?

    Students’ self-belief is important but teachers also have a significant role to play. Teachers can help give students the confidence to build on their own skills. One way to do this is by promoting a growth mindset. This is the theory that ability and performance can be developed through fostering a positive environment, and is the opposite of a fixed mindset which is the idea that a person’s talents are already fixed from birth.

    Developing a growth mindset is important because it encourages us to see new challenges as a positive thing. It involves praising effort rather than just focusing on outcomes.

    With all the above in mind, here are five things teachers can do in class to help keep up student motivation levels:

    5 ways you can motivate your students

    1. One of the best things that teachers and educators can do to support their students is to help them identify their motivation. Ask them why they are learning English. Is it for themselves? Their parents? Or a job opportunity? This will help teachers and learners decide on the best course of action for learning and also help students find satisfaction within the task, whether in an exam or taking a conversation class.

    2. It’s important to teach courses that are focused on developing communicative ability and knowledge, not just passing a exam. As education evolves, assessment must too, so it’s crucial to foster the practical linguistic skills of your students, not just aim for a good final grade.

    3. Teachers can help students develop their dominant learning styles. Do they learn by writing new words or reading things aloud? In doing so, you and your students can tailor their exam preparation towards how they work best and ensure they feel motivated to learn by themselves.

    4. You can give students the best understanding about the type of tasks they will face. Looking at past papers or using a wealth of exam resources will give them confidence and familiarity when facing any final assessment.

    5. Teachers must talk the talk! We must say the right things to keep our students motivated. This involves talking about what they have done in a positive way. Praising students just for their intelligence is not productive, because that refers to a quality rather than their behavior. Instead, we want to encourage student development through hard work and application.

    Here are some growth mindset statements to inspire your students:

    • You worked really hard on that.
    • I’m so proud of your progress.
    • You kept going even when it was hard.
    • You have a tenacious attitude; I’m so proud that you never quit.
    • You really did … well because …
